Tajik-Pakistani Business Council intensifies work to strengthen mutually beneficial cooperation
DUSHANBE, 07.07.2017 /NIAT «Khovar»/. The current trade volume does not correspond to economic potential and existing opportunities of the two countries. It was stated at the meeting of the Chairman of the Chamber of Commerce and Industry of the Republic of Tajikistan Sharif Said with the co-chair of the Joint Business Council of “Pakistan – Tajikistan” Mohammad Yaqub, which was held as part of the meeting of the Business Council of Tajikistan and Pakistan in Dushanbe.
According to the CCI press centre, during the talks the issues of using unused resources, increasing the volumes and diversifying the range of mutual trade were discussed. An agreement was reached to intensify the work of Joint Tajik-Pakistani Business Council on a systematic basis.
